Hi Sarah,
Looking at what you've shared, the picture is more manageable than it probably feels right now. But there's a clear pattern I want to walk you through first.
Your take-home is £2,650/month. After rent (£950) and student loan deductions (£210), you have roughly £1,490 left to work with each month. That's a reasonable budget — but you're running 14 active recurring charges totalling £187/month. Five of those you told me you "probably don't use." That's £64 leaving your account silently every single month, doing nothing for you.
The more pressing issue is your Barclaycard balance of £1,800 at 29.9% APR. At minimum payments, you're paying approximately £45/month in interest alone, and the balance barely moves. There's a straightforward fix for this — it's priority two below.

These are the patterns that come up again and again in first Snapshots — things most people didn't know they were doing until someone pointed them out.
Most people are running 3–6 recurring charges they're no longer using. Finding and cancelling them is usually the quickest tangible win in month one — and it costs nothing to fix.
If you carry a credit card balance, the first Snapshot shows exactly how much interest you're paying per month — and what overpaying by even a small amount would save you over time.
Most people have 10 things they "should" do with their money. The hardest part isn't knowing what those things are — it's knowing which one to do first. That's what the Snapshot decides for you.
